Abstract

PROCEDIMIENTO PARA LA OBTENCION DE UN MATERIAL SOPORTE DE PARTICULAS SILANADAS INORGANICAS/FASE ESTACIONARIA ORGANICA, QUE TIENE APLICACIONES EN CROMATOGRAFIA Y COMO SOPORTE PARA OBTENER INTERCAMBIADORES IONICOS. CONSISTE EN LA REACCION DE SILANACION DE UN PRODUCTO INORGANICO CON UN ORGANO SILANO DE FORMULA (I), EN LA QUE N VALE DE 1 A 5; R ES HALOGENO O ALQUILO C <- ; Y R , R Y R PUEDEN SER VARIOS TIPOS DE RADICALES; TRATAMIENTO CON UNA DISOLUCION ACUOSA U ORGANICA VINILICOS; ELIMINACION DEL DISOLVENTE A PRESION REDUCIDA Y A TEMPERATURA INFERIOR A 40 C; Y CALENTAMIENTO EN AUSENCIA DE OXIGENO CON LO QUE SE PRODUCE LA POLIMERIZACION Y LA UNION COVALENTE DEL COPOLIMERO RESULTANTE AL PRODUCTO SILANADO. EL MATERIAL OBTENIDO SE PUEDE COPULAR CON GRUPOS REACTIVOS.
